Transaction de5fa56167a76b0678d519bd2660663025afcba54027615e59173eafb30e8063
1 Input
1 Output
-
de5fa56167a76b0678d519bd2660663025afcba54027615e59173eafb30e8063:0
- value
- 45300
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1129352a2d2067f76a13837d23b86af443a939a4d4e395799747b263cc4b14e7
- address
- tb1pzy5n223dypnlw6snsd7j8wr273p6jwdy6n3e27vhg7ex8nztznnsfevrfq